當前位置:首頁 » 編程語言 » sql如何把a表的數據導入b表
擴展閱讀
webinf下怎麼引入js 2023-08-31 21:54:13
堡壘機怎麼打開web 2023-08-31 21:54:11

sql如何把a表的數據導入b表

發布時間: 2022-09-04 11:34:46

sql SERVER中,如何把一個表中的數據導入到另一個表中(不同資料庫之間的表導入)

不同資料庫之間的表導入方法:

1:選擇目標資料庫——滑鼠右鍵——任務——導入數據。

2:配置資料庫來源

7:選擇下一步,完成。

(1)sql如何把a表的數據導入b表擴展閱讀:

SQL導入語句

1、如果要導出數據到已經生成結構(即現存的)FOXPRO表中,可以直接用下面的SQL語句

insert into openrowset('MSDASQL',

'Driver=Microsoft Visual FoxPro Driver;SourceType=DBF;SourceDB=c:',

'select * from [aa.DBF]')

select * from 表

說明:

SourceDB=c: 指定foxpro表所在的文件夾

aa.DBF 指定foxpro表的文件名.

2、導出到excel

EXEC master..xp_cmdshell 'bcp SettleDB.dbo.shanghu out c: emp1.xls -c -q -S"GNETDATA/GNETDATA" -U"sa" -P""'

3、/** 導入文本文件

EXEC master..xp_cmdshell 'bcp dbname..tablename in c:DT.txt -c -Sservername -Usa -Ppassword'

Ⅱ sql資料庫 怎麼將A表的數據導入到B表

首先要保證的是B庫的TestTableB1 表結構和A庫的TestTableA1 表結構相同.
SET IDENTITY_INSERT DataBaseB.dbo.TestTableB1 ON --導入前開啟IDENTITY_INSERT為ON
INSERT DataBaseB.dbo.TestTableB1 --目標資料庫表(需要導入的庫表)
( TestId,
TestName
)
SELECT
TestId,
TestName
FROM DataBaseA.dbo.TestTableA1 --源資料庫表(需要導出的庫表)
SET IDENTITY_INSERT DataBaseB.dbo.TestTableB1 OFF --導入後關閉IDENTITY_INSERT為OFF.

Ⅲ sql如何將表A中數據添加到表B

這應該不是要添加吧?是要把表1列a設置到表2編號相同的列b吧?
我理解不知道有沒有錯
update
2
set
b=a
from
1
where
2.編號2=1.編號1

Ⅳ sql怎麼把a表的數據復制到b表

insertintoitem1(1,2,3,4)select*fromitemt;

Ⅳ SQL中怎麼從A資料庫裡面把表復制到B資料庫里

用SQL自帶的導入數據就行了 ,企業管理器,選擇要要導入的的資料庫名稱,然後右鍵,選擇導入數據,選擇你要導入的資料庫類型,一路下一步就可以了

Ⅵ sql 一個表中的數據怎麼導入到另一個表裡

1、創建兩張測試表,

create table test_imp1(id number, value varchar2(20));

create table test_imp2(id number, value varchar2(20));

Ⅶ SQL怎樣把一個表的數據插入到另一個表裡

只插入id,title,content的值:insert
into
b(id,title,content)
select
id,title,content
from
a
插入B中並填寫B的所有欄位:insert
into
b
select
id,title,content,'adder的值','n_time的默認值'
from
a

Ⅷ 怎樣用SQL把查詢出來的A資料庫中的數據轉到B資料庫中

這個啊,你可以使用dts進行操作,很簡單的,具體操作方法:
打開企業管理器,在資料庫下面找到data
transformation
services
這個,右鍵,新建一個package
然後先選源資料庫
再選目的地,然後是transfrom
data
task。因為不知道你的數據是什麼,和你要找資料庫那個表裡的數據,所以只能這樣給你說了,網上很多dts的操作方法,挺簡單的。
如果你不是查詢數據某個表單數據而是將資料庫a整個導入到資料庫b,那你就把a備份,然後附加到b。